Отключить зависимости от сбоя обновления zypper

Для основного RPM требуется определенная версия зависимостей, например:

  • main-1.0.0 требует foo-1.0.0 , bar-1.0.0
  • main-1.1.0 требует foo-1.1.0 , bar-1.1.0

Когда я пытаюсь обновить основной RPM, во время обновления зависимостей есть ошибка.

 main-1.0.0 <-- not updated, because error updating dependencies foo-1.1.0 <-- updated successfully bar-1.0.0 <-- update failed 

Как я могу использовать откатные зависимости ( foo – это пример)?

Я попытался принудительно установить исходную версию основного RPM, но он отказался, поскольку версия уже установлена.

 zypper in -f main-1.0.0 

Поддерживает ли zypper или rpm откат в этой ситуации? Мне не нравится ручное понижение зависимостей один за другим, и я не знаю, в какой версии они должны быть.

Linux и Unix - лучшая ОС в мире.